Life Lesson - Be Passionate

Being passionate is essential, even when things don’t work out as we’d like. Passion for our faith keeps us motivated and focused on God’s purpose, helping us navigate life’s ups and downs with hope and perseverance.


Romans 12:11 (ESV) urges us to "Do not be slothful in zeal, be fervent in spirit, serve the Lord." This reminds us to maintain our enthusiasm, serving God wholeheartedly regardless of circumstances. When we face setbacks, it’s crucial to remember that our passion for Christ can carry us through.


To stay passionate, immerse yourself in prayer, worship, and Bible study. Surround yourself with a community of believers who can encourage and uplift you. Remember that God’s plans are more significant than ours, and even when things don’t go as expected, His love and purpose for us remain steadfast. Trusting in Him keeps our passion alive, guiding us to live fully for His glory.
